Questar Fueling opens CNG site in West Valley City, Utah

Questar Fueling Company, a subsidiary of Questar, recently opened its newest compressed natural gas (CNG) fueling station in West Valley City, Utah.

This new station will provide services for Swift Transportation and other fleet operators with medium- and heavy-load trucks.

“This Questar Fueling CNG station is slightly different from Questar Gas’s 26 CNG stations located throughout Utah,”

Questar Fueling and Questar Gas President Craig Wagstaff said. “It’s equipped with high-speed, high-volume CNG fueling for the medium- and heavy-duty truck market, and is one of seven stations we’ve built nationally for companies like Swift Transportation, Central Freight Lines, Dart Transit, Frito-Lay and other fleet operators running their vehicles on clean-burning natural gas.”

Questar also owns six more CNG facilities — four in Texas and two in Kansas. The company plans to place fuel stations in Arizona, Nevada, Missouri, Ohio, Illinois and Georgia.

Currently, the price for CNG is $2 per gallon, less than $2.79 per gallon for diesel fuel.

There are over 15 million natural gas vehicles worldwide, but the United States only accounts for about 140,000 of those. The U.S. has, however, become the world’s largest natural gas producer, encouraging the manufacture and purchase of natural gas-powered trucks.
